3. Loom & Process Efficiency Brain

Reads loom, dyeing and finishing telemetry to predict stoppages, quality drift and shade variation, and tells the shift supervisor which machine to touch next. Target: Efficiency up 3-5 points and shade rejections down at constant headcount.

Rollout waves

Scope and the exit test for each wave

Wave 1 — Prove

USA, Denim, human review on every output.

Exit test: Loom efficiency beats manual baseline on 200+ conversations.

Wave 2 — Automate

Add EU and Hindi; agent acts without review above threshold.

Exit test: Escalation rate under 10% for four straight weeks.

Wave 3 — Extend

All 3 product sets and 4 channels, wired into CRM reporting.

Exit test: Adoption above 70% of eligible interactions.

Wave 4 — Compound

Roll across 5 geographies and share the model with sibling Arvind businesses.

Exit test: Net value positive at run-rate; owned by business-as-usual team.
